Our analysis found University of Utah to be the best school for family, consumer and human sciences (other) students who want to pursue a bachelor’s degree in the United States. U of U is a fairly large public school located in the medium-sized city of Salt Lake City.
Out of the 2 schools in the United States that were part of this year’s ranking, Auburn University landed the # 2 spot on the list. Auburn is a very large public school located in the city of Auburn.

Most Popular Majors Related to Other Human Sciences
Related Major | Annual Graduates |
---|---|
Human Development & Family Studies | 42,112 |
Food, Nutrition & Related Services | 4,858 |
Textile & Apparel Studies | 3,313 |
General Family & Consumer Sciences | 2,906 |
Family & Consumer Economics | 1,454 |
